Timneh African Grey Parrot: A Subspecies with a Calm Demeanor
The Timneh African Grey Parrot is a more compact and more subdued relative of the more well-known Congo African Grey. Recognized for its easygoing and less demanding disposition, the Timneh is ideal for individuals who want a more peaceful but just as smart companion. The Timneh is also known for being a bit easier to teach, making it an ideal choice for those new to owning parrots.
